Will AI replace automation testers?

AI can automate many repetitive testing tasks and assist in identifying issues more efficiently, but automation testers are essential for designing test strategies, interpreting results, and managing complex testing scenarios. Human expertise remains crucial for ensuring comprehensive test coverage and adapting to evolving software requirements.

What are some common challenges faced by automation testers working full-time, and how can they be overcome?

Full-time automation testers often encounter challenges such as keeping up with rapidly evolving automation tools, maintaining test scripts as applications change, and ensuring that tests reliably catch real issues without producing false positives. Collaborating closely with developers and manual testers, as well as regularly updating test cases and frameworks, can help address these challenges. Continuous learning, adopting best practices, and participating in code reviews also contribute to more effective and resilient automation testing.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Full Time Automation Testing professional, and why are they important?

To excel in a Full Time Automation Testing role, you need a solid understanding of software testing principles, programming languages (such as Java, Python, or C#), and experience with test automation frameworks, often sup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with tools like Selenium, JUnit, TestNG, Jenkins, and version control systems, as well as relevant certifications (e.g., ISTQB), is typically required. Strong analytical thinking, problem-solving abilities, and effective communication skills help testers identify issues and collaborate with developers and stakeholders. These competencies ensure reliable, efficient testing processes that contribute to higher software quality and timely project delivery.

How much do automation testers get paid?

Automation testers typically earn between $60,000 and $110,000 annually, depending on experience, location, and skill level. Entry-level positions may start around $50,000, while experienced professionals with skills in tools like Selenium or Appium can earn higher salaries, especially in tech hubs.

What is the difference between Full Time Automation Testing vs Manual Testing?

AspectFull Time Automation TestingManual Testing
Required SkillsAutomation tools, scripting, programmingTest case execution, attention to detail
Work EnvironmentTest automation frameworks, coding environmentsTest execution in real-time, user scenarios
CertificationsSelenium, ISTQB, automation-specific coursesISTQB, basic testing certifications
Industry UsageSoftware development, QA teamsQuality assurance, user acceptance testing

Full Time Automation Testing involves creating and maintaining automated test scripts to improve testing efficiency, while Manual Testing focuses on executing test cases manually to identify issues. Both roles are essential in software quality assurance, but automation testers require scripting skills and familiarity with automation tools, whereas manual testers emphasize detailed test execution and observation.

What is full time automation testing?

Full time automation testing refers to a role where an individual is dedicated to designing, developing, and executing automated tests to ensure the quality of software applications. Automation testers use scripts and testing tools to automate repetitive tasks, identify bugs, and verify that software functions as intended. This position often involves collaborating with developers, writing and maintaining test scripts, and analyzing test results to improve product quality. It is a crucial role in modern software development, helping teams release reliable software faster and more efficiently.
